Mealtime Play is Encouraged!

Were you ever told not to play with your food when you were growing up?  What would you have done if there was a loophole and you could play around your food?  Would you?

The railway tracks can be arranged into multiple patterns on the table, or flipped over to create a more formal flat dining surface. Place settings fall naturally into the track designs.

UK-based 3Foot3 Design has introduced TrackTile™ Tables.  There are four (4) track designs which come in standard four (4) and six (6) seat options.

Each table comes with a motorized train. You can purchase additional trains, if desired.

There are finger holes in the base of the table so that the individual tiles can be easily accessed and lifted out of place.

I love that they’re using the trains to pass chocolates around the table!! Of course, you can put whatever you’d like into the trains or let them travel empty.

The tables are currently only available with a standard Beech veneer.  Non-standard finishes are considered custom orders at this point.  However, TrackTile™ will soon offer contrasting wood grain tracks and colour-laminated tiles.

Custom sizes are available by special order.
